My Thoughts On The College Football Playoff

When the College Playoff was announced I was super excited. Being an Oregon fan and seeing them just miss the National Title game in 2013, this meant more teams get a chance and gives more fans hope. My Oregon Ducks got to be a part of the first playoff and lost to Ohio State in the National Title, after Ohio State was the last team in and the four seed.

I would say that I do like the playoff system more than the BCS but there are still not enough teams in the playoff. This year for example there were six or seven teams that had a legit case to be in the playoff. This year would have been perfect for a six team playoff. Michigan, Penn State and Oklahoma all could have grabbed the fifth or sixth spot in a six team playoff.

This was the worst year for the playoff committee because of the Big-10. They let in Ohio State who lost to the Big-10 champion Penn State but Penn State had one more lost. Michigan beat both the teams in the Big-10 championship but also had two losses. The committee had tough calls and there is no way to say they are wrong but maybe the system is wrong?

The two semifinal games were not close with Alabama beating Washington by 17 and Clemson dominating Ohio State 31-0.

Maybe because Oregon was irrelevant this season but this year has been the least college football I have watched in a long time. I hope that the playoff expands in years to come to add more excrement to the college football game again.
